Web services represent a quantum leap forward towards achieving not only
interenterprise application integration, but also cross-enterprise
application interoperability. These services will enhance operational
efficiency and agility, and unlock the intrinsic value of the company's goods
and services, thereby creating new market opportunities.
However, as organizations develop initiatives to electronically expose their
core competencies and express them as Web services, they are confronting some
specific challenges. The first is that most organizations may not have
considered the need for a paradigm shift in their IT departments toward a
more e-business service-delivery approach. The second is that current
